I was studying the different ways of how certain people learned about the birth of Christ. My reading included Luke chapters 1 and 2, Matthew chapter 2 and 3 Nephi chapter 1.
The people that I read about were Elisabeth, the shepherds, Simeon, Anna, the Wise Men, Herod, his Chief Priests, and the Nephites. As I read all the accounts, I realized that they received their knowledge about Christ in similar ways that we still do today. I'm not talking about the star, but that some of us have read about it in the scriptures like Herod's Chief Priests did. Some found out through others, as Herod learned from his priests. Others may have had it revealed unto them either by revelation or by the Holy Ghost testifying of it unto us.
